On the evening of March 10th, I experienced something I had never seen before.
Back in Ukraine, I was used to different weather, but I had never faced a true American storm-and certainly not hail of this magnitude. It was a surreal moment for my family. While we were safe inside our home in Woodridge, Illinois, the sound of ice stones hitting the roof was deafening.
Watching from the window was painful. Without a garage, our family cars were sitting ducks. The hail, some the size of ping-pong balls, was merciless. I later heard that closer to Chicago, it was baseball-sized, and areas like Kankakee were hit even harder.
The next morning, the reality set in. Dents on the hoods, pockmarked roofs, and a cracked windshield on my daughter’s car. A few days later, a water stain appeared on our bedroom ceiling. The storm was gone, but the damage was very real.

The Business Response: A Race Against Time
What surprised me most was the speed of the local business response. Within 24 hours, my Facebook feed and my physical mailbox were overflowing with flyers from roofing contractors and paintless dent repair shops.
As a web developer with over 15 years of experience, I couldn’t help but look at these companies from a professional perspective. I started visiting their websites, and what I found was eye-opening.
Out of a dozen sites I checked on my smartphone:
- Only one loaded quickly and clearly showed how to request a free estimate.
- Most were painfully slow, which is a “deal-breaker” when a homeowner is stressed and looking for immediate help.
- Contact forms were buried, and phone numbers weren’t easy to find on the first screen.
Your Website is Not a Brochure – It’s a Rescue Tool
When a storm hits Woodridge or Plainfield, your future customer is standing in their driveway, holding a phone, looking at a leaking roof. They don’t have the patience to wait for a slow site to load. They need a “Call Now” button and a simple “Get an Estimate” form.
This experience proved once again: in the contracting world, your website is your most important tool. It’s the bridge between a homeowner’s crisis and your solution. If that bridge is broken or hard to find, they will cross another one.
